How to Convert Liter to Quart

1 liter = 1.05669 quarts

Quart = Liter × 1.05669

Example: 46024.7 L × 1.05669 = 48634 qt

Reverse Conversion

To convert quarts back to liters:

  • Remember, 1 quart equals 0.946353 liters.
  • To convert 48634 qt to L, multiply 48634 x 0.946353, resulting in 46025 L.
